    Background & History

    Historical context and known paranormal claims surrounding Lincoln Square Theatre.

    The Lincoln Square Theatre in Decatur, Illinois stands as one of the most significant architectural and cultural landmarks within the community, a structure whose paranormal significance has drawn national attention from paranormal researchers studying the relationship between physical structures and spiritual manifestations. The theatre was constructed in 1915, positioned upon the precise location where the devastating Priest Hotel fire had occurred several years previously, consuming the original commercial structure and claiming the lives of at least two individuals whose deaths created profound trauma within the local community. The Priest Hotel fire represented a major catastrophe for Decatur, generating lasting psychological impact among residents. The decision to construct a theatre venue upon the site of this tragedy appears motivated by the desire to reclaim the location and establish a structure of cultural and social significance, transforming a space marked by loss and destruction into a center of entertainment. However, constructing a venue atop the remains of a tragic fire appears to have created a location of exceptional paranormal intensity.

    The theatre's original architect incorporated elaborate decorative elements, advanced theatrical technology, and sophisticated stage apparatus into the structure, creating one of the most advanced theatrical facilities in the region. The auditorium's design reflected contemporary understandings of theatrical acoustics and sightline optimization, engineered to provide optimal experiences for audiences. The stage area incorporated advanced rigging systems, lighting equipment, and mechanical apparatus designed to facilitate elaborate stage productions and special effects. The basement areas beneath the auditorium housed mechanical systems, storage spaces, and technical support facilities. Throughout its decades of operational history, the theatre served as a significant center of community cultural activity, hosting major theatrical productions, traveling companies, and prominent entertainment figures.     The most prominent spiritual entity associated with the Lincoln Square Theatre is known to paranormal researchers as Red, a former theatre worker whose death occurred in 1927, approximately a decade after the theatre's construction. Red's specific role remains somewhat unclear from historical records, though characterizations suggest he maintained employment in a technical or operational capacity, possibly as a stage hand or property manager. Red's profound attachment to the theatre appears to have created a lasting spiritual bond with the location, his presence persisting long after his physical death. Multiple witnesses have reported observing Red's apparition throughout the theatre's interior spaces, described as a shadowy humanoid form appearing particularly in the auditorium seating areas and stage vicinity. Red's manifestation is often accompanied by disembodied whispers carrying fragments of intelligible conversation, laughter, or comments apparently directed at contemporary witnesses. The whispered communications suggest Red maintains awareness of the theatre's contemporary state and activities.

    Beyond Red's direct apparition and whispered communications, the Lincoln Square Theatre has generated documented evidence of numerous additional paranormal phenomena concentrated in the auditorium seating areas and basement spaces. Witnesses have reported experiencing the sensation of movement in seats around them despite no visible occupants. Footsteps have been heard traversing auditorium aisles and basement corridors, following patterns consistent with the theatre's operational routines. Multiple investigators have documented the distinctive odor of smoke persisting in various locations throughout the structure, despite the absence of any active fire, suggesting the residual imprinting of the Priest Hotel fire. Shadow figures have been observed moving through spaces with deliberate purpose, their outlines and movements inconsistent with conventional human activity. The Lincoln Square Theatre was recognized by paranormal researchers as the ninth most haunted location in the entire United States. The theatre continues to operate as a functioning performance venue while simultaneously attracting paranormal researchers investigating one of America's most actively haunted theatrical structures.
